Quick Summary
The Los Angeles Air Force Base (LAAFB) is soliciting quotes for Aquarium Tank Maintenance Services at the Child Development Center, Building #281, El Segundo, California. This is a Total Small Business Set-Aside for a Firm-Fixed Price (FFP) contract. Quotes are due by April 17, 2026, at 3:00 PM PST.
Scope of Work
The contractor shall provide all personnel, equipment, labor, tools, materials, supervision, transportation, and services necessary for comprehensive aquarium maintenance. Key services include:
- Bi-monthly cleaning and maintenance of tanks and aquariums, performed on Tuesdays between 09:30 and 15:00.
- Fish stocking and replacement: Ensuring aquariums are stocked with live fish, providing food, and replacing ill, dying, or dead fish to meet minimum counts (e.g., 7 fish for 12-gallon, 12 fish for 55-gallon tanks).
- Emergency service calls: Responding to malfunctioning tanks or aquariums within 2 hours of notification at no additional cost.
- Replacement parts: Replacing broken or non-working parts upon Government approval.
- Compliance with all federal, state, and local safety and hazardous material regulations.
Contract & Timeline
- Contract Type: Firm-Fixed Price (FFP)
- Period of Performance: Base year (April 17, 2026 - March 31, 2027) plus four option years and a 6-month extension, potentially extending through October 31, 2031.
- Set-Aside: Total Small Business (NAICS Code: 812910, $9,000,000 size standard; PSC: J088).
- Questions Due: April 3, 2026, 4:30 PM PST.
- Quotes Due: April 17, 2026, 3:00 PM PST.
- Published Date: March 30, 2026.
Evaluation
Award will be made to the responsible offeror whose quote is most advantageous to the Government, based on a Lowest Price Technically Acceptable (LPTA) approach. Pricing will be evaluated for completeness and reasonableness. Unbalanced or incomplete pricing may render a quotation ineligible for award. The Government will evaluate offers by adding the total price for all options to the total price for the basic requirement.
Submission Requirements
Quotes must not exceed 10 pages and include:
- Company Profile, Contact Information, Small Business Type, NAICS Code, CAGE Code, UEI Code.
- Completed Pricing Spreadsheet (SF 1449) following the attached template (CLIN structure must match). Submit in two formats: one unredacted and one redacted (without company identification/logos/UEI/Cage Codes).
- A completed copy of FAR provision 52.212-3, Offeror Representations and Certifications.
